当前位置: 灰狼 >> 灰狼的天敌 >> 智能优化算法第十四弹基于正弦因子和量
文章作者:徐辰华老师等人
期刊:计算机工程与应用
1.解决的目标:灰狼优化算法在求解复杂问题时,存在依赖初始种群、过早收敛和易陷入局部最优等缺点。2.解决的方法:通过对灰狼算法中的控制因子按照具有正弦变化的曲线变化,使改进后的算法在迭代前期加快收敛速度以快速完成全局搜索,并且在迭代后期减缓收敛速度以提高算法精度。引入量子局部搜索降低算法陷入局部最优的概率
2.1控制因子正弦变化
原a因子是线性递减,加入一个正弦函数,使其在前期减小速度较快,而在后期减小迭代速度变慢,其公式为:
2.2量子局部搜索
3.编程思想:
正弦因子特别好写,只需要在灰狼算法的代码中改一下函数就可以
量子这一块,我确实有点不知道怎么弄,主要是不清楚波函数的数学公式是什么,可能属于量子学的范畴。可以后面研究下。
预览时标签不可点收录于合集#个上一篇下一篇